Simex expands manufacturing capability

The Simex facilities are located near the Italian city of Bologna

Italian attachment supplier Simex srl has increased its covered manufacturing area with the addition of a new 4,000 square metres covered area linked directly to the main manufacturing building. The new facility will be used for holding stock and to improve the company's quality control procedures.

This is the second new manufacturing facility to have been opened by the company in recent years - the 6,000 square metre facility now used for the manufacture of the company's product range, which includes a range of crusher buckets, was opened in 2003.
